Output d0c82265239b22c977a5472f4e88f2bf3a84e97b848dbe76f3939c9a3bf714bd:1

value
35632701
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ab5c5767fbe904acd8e191c3f3cd6ffe97d210f0 OP_EQUAL
address
3HK66Ln94QpZq7sPuibuzQCpm6tmT2c5Hg
transaction
d0c82265239b22c977a5472f4e88f2bf3a84e97b848dbe76f3939c9a3bf714bd
confirmations
377050
spent
true